Are people in Albuquerque older or younger than people in Spencer?
- The Median Age in Albuquerque is 3.3 years younger than in Spencer.

Are housing costs cheaper in Albuquerque or Spencer?
- Albuquerque housing costs are 92.4% more expensive than Spencer hous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Albuquerque or Spencer?
- The average commute for residents of Albuquerque is 5.9 minutes longer than it is for residents of Spencer.

Things to do in Albuquerque?
Albuquerque, New Mexico is a beautiful city with a unique southwest feel. Explore the Pueblos and the incredible Petroglyph National Monument or enjoy some culture with a visit to the Indian Pueblo Cultural Center. Spend the day exploring Old Town Albuquerque or take in some of amazing sunsets at Sandia Peak Tramway. Those looking for outdoor activities can find them with a trip to Balloon Fiesta Park or explore nature with a hike in the Sandia Mountains. From its colorful culture and rich history to its delicious food, Albuquerque has something for everyone!
